如何通过JavaScript调用小狐钱包的API接口进行支付

            
                    
                  发布时间:2025-04-17 11:32:35

                  引言

                  随着数字货币和移动支付的普及,越来越多的用户开始使用电子钱包进行日常交易。小狐钱包作为一款流行的数字钱包,提供了方便快捷的支付和提现功能。本文将深入探讨如何使用JavaScript调用小狐钱包的API接口,实现支付和提现功能,并且附带一些常见问题的详细解答。

                  小狐钱包API概述

                  如何通过JavaScript调用小狐钱包的API接口进行支付和提现

                  小狐钱包提供了一系列API接口,方便开发者进行集成。通过这些接口,开发者可以实现钱包余额查询、支付、提现等功能。为了有效地调用这些API,我们需要先了解小狐钱包的基本结构和API的使用方法。

                  如何获取小狐钱包API接口文档

                  在正式调用API之前,开发者需要访问小狐钱包的官方网站或开发者文档中心,以获取最新的API接口文档。这些文档将提供各种方法的详细说明,包括请求参数、响应格式、错误处理等信息。接入前,开发者还需申请API Key,以确保安全性。

                  使用JavaScript调用小狐钱包的支付接口

                  如何通过JavaScript调用小狐钱包的API接口进行支付和提现

                  支付接口是小狐钱包中使用最频繁的API之一。通过该接口,用户可以方便地向商户进行支付。调用支付接口的步骤如下:

                  步骤三:构建请求参数

                  调用支付接口需要构建请求参数,包括支付金额、支付方式(如银行卡、信用卡、余额支付等)和商户信息。以下是一个示例:

                  
                  const paymentParams = {
                      amount: 100, // 支付金额
                      currency: 'CNY', // 货币类型
                      orderId: '123456789', // 订单ID
                      paymentMethod: 'balance', // 支付方式
                  };
                  

                  步骤四:发起API请求

                  使用AJAX或Fetch API将构建好的请求参数发送至小狐钱包的支付接口。以下是示例代码:

                  
                  fetch('https://api.xiaohu.com/payment', {
                      method: 'POST',
                      headers: {
                          'Content-Type': 'application/json',
                          'Authorization': 'Bearer YOUR_API_KEY' // 替换为您的API Key
                      },
                      body: JSON.stringify(paymentParams),
                  })
                  .then(response => response.json())
                  .then(data => {
                      if(data.success) {
                          console.log('支付成功:', data);
                      } else {
                          console.error('支付失败:', data.message);
                      }
                  })
                  .catch(error => {
                      console.error('网络错误:', error);
                  });
                  

                  使用JavaScript调用小狐钱包的提现接口

                  提现接口允许用户将钱包余额提取到指定的银行账户。与支付接口类似,提现接口也需要构建请求参数并发起API请求。

                  步骤一:构建提现请求参数

                  提现请求参数需要包括提现金额、银行账户信息等。以下是构建请求参数的示例:

                  
                  const withdrawalParams = {
                      amount: 50, // 提现金额
                      bankAccount: '123456789', // 银行账户
                      userId: 'user_123', // 用户ID
                  };
                  

                  步骤二:发起提现请求

                  使用JavaScript发起提现请求的示例代码如下:

                  
                  fetch('https://api.xiaohu.com/withdrawal', {
                      method: 'POST',
                      headers: {
                          'Content-Type': 'application/json',
                          'Authorization': 'Bearer YOUR_API_KEY' // 替换为您的API Key
                      },
                      body: JSON.stringify(withdrawalParams),
                  })
                  .then(response => response.json())
                  .then(data => {
                      if(data.success) {
                          console.log('提现成功:', data);
                      } else {
                          console.error('提现失败:', data.message);
                      }
                  })
                  .catch(error => {
                      console.error('网络错误:', error);
                  });
                  

                  潜在问题与解答

                  如何获取和管理小狐钱包的API Key?

                  获取小狐钱包API Key的步骤通常为注册开发者账户、填写相关信息、并向小狐钱包申请API权限。在获得API Key后,务必妥善保存,避免泄露。为了增加安全性,建议在后台代码中进行管理,避免在前端代码中明文显示。同时,可以考虑定期更换API Key,并监控API的调用记录,以发现不寻常的活动。

                  小狐钱包支付接口的时间限制与重试机制

                  在调用支付接口时,需要了解接口的响应时间。通常,小狐钱包会有一定的响应时间限制(例如,5秒)。如果用户未能在规定时间内完成支付,支付请求将被视为失败。在这种情况下,开发者可以实现重试机制,向用户提示重新发起支付请求,同时记录失败的原因,以便后续的错误分析和。

                  如何处理支付失败的场景?

                  支付失败的情况时有发生,可能是由于网络故障、API调动错误、用户账户问题等多种原因。在处理支付失败场景时,开发者需向用户提供详细的错误信息,并建议用户重新尝试或联系客服。此外,可以将失败的请求记录到后台,以便进一步分析问题原因,支付流程。

                  提现接口的提现限制与处理

                  提现接口通常会设置每日提现上限和单次提现金额限制。用户在提现时,应被告知当前的限制规则,并引导用户合理规划提现金额。如果用户尝试超过限制金额的提现请求,系统必须返回明确的错误提示。此外,可以考虑在用户提现成功后,发送成功通知,增强用户体验。

                  如何提高调用小狐钱包API的效率与安全性?

                  为了提高API调用的效率,开发者可以进行缓存机制,例如对于不频繁变动的数据(如用户信息),可在一定时间内缓存,减少API调用。同时,在进行敏感操作时(如支付和提现),可采取额外的安全措施,如二次验证和加密传输等,以确保用户资金的安全。

                  总结

                  通过以上内容,我们详细探讨了如何使用JavaScript调用小狐钱包的API接口进行支付与提现操作。希望为开发者在整合小狐钱包的过程中提供一些有用的思路与指导。无论是支付接口还是提现接口,都需要关注用户体验与操作的安全性。

                  未来,随着电子支付的迅速发展,更多的API集成和功能将不断增加,开发者应随时关注小狐钱包的更新,以保持技术的前沿性。

                  (请注意,以上内容为必要的框架与指导,具体的API细节和实现方式应依据小狐钱包的最新官方文档进行调整与完善。)
                  分享 :
                        author

                        tpwallet

                        TokenPocket是全球最大的数字货币钱包,支持包括BTC, ETH, BSC, TRON, Aptos, Polygon, Solana, OKExChain, Polkadot, Kusama, EOS等在内的所有主流公链及Layer 2,已为全球近千万用户提供可信赖的数字货币资产管理服务,也是当前DeFi用户必备的工具钱包。

                        相关新闻

                        小狐钱包出现问题时该找
                        2025-03-27
                        小狐钱包出现问题时该找

                        --- 引言 在数字货币迅猛发展的时代,电子钱包的使用变得越来越普遍。小狐钱包作为一款备受欢迎的电子钱包,提供...

                        MetaMask钱包官网中文指南:
                        2025-02-11
                        MetaMask钱包官网中文指南:

                        MetaMask是一款流行的以太坊钱包,它不仅支持以太坊和其他ERC-20代币的存储与管理,还能与去中心化应用(DApp)进行...

                        MetaMask软件下载与安装详解
                        2024-11-28
                        MetaMask软件下载与安装详解

                        随着区块链技术的快速发展,越来越多的人开始关注加密货币以及去中心化金融(DeFi)生态系统。作为一个用户友好...

                        小狐钱包如何快速转换人
                        2025-02-16
                        小狐钱包如何快速转换人

                        在数字货币迅速崛起的今天,越来越多的人开始使用各种电子钱包来管理自己的资金。其中,小狐钱包作为其中的一...

                                          <em id="b50fkrq"></em><strong dir="btu32he"></strong><strong dir="9uj3bn0"></strong><pre lang="55do6kx"></pre><kbd draggable="2eso2pw"></kbd><code dir="3t5psie"></code><bdo id="tix2_oz"></bdo><var id="67qmvvb"></var><font draggable="uk7bob9"></font><i dir="heulexk"></i><center dir="m6camq0"></center><b lang="5igwx2e"></b><big id="mflp1k9"></big><style draggable="uwqtufg"></style><ol date-time="hjq7_j1"></ol><abbr id="32uk535"></abbr><bdo dropzone="fkpvsum"></bdo><strong dropzone="vex8eok"></strong><ins draggable="duzojsd"></ins><del draggable="ytt0yr5"></del><i draggable="7d5eeva"></i><ins id="gqgsm5v"></ins><big dropzone="mg7ls2b"></big><sub draggable="z8vf956"></sub><strong dir="_0x4z4j"></strong><ins date-time="eaepxkm"></ins><em id="9f0v80q"></em><big dropzone="8ye9l68"></big><em lang="qt2l6x1"></em><noframes lang="6ldxnqe">
                                                  <i lang="ucq3e3i"></i><big dir="zajphyd"></big><big lang="sm9h2l8"></big><address dir="pwluha8"></address><ul id="z_ahl6a"></ul><ul dropzone="soewkrj"></ul><ul dropzone="0qxatrn"></ul><small dropzone="1nta02t"></small><abbr lang="q9fwanl"></abbr><strong id="zs_cxn3"></strong>

                                                            标签